Jacobs has an opportunity for a Senior Mechanical Engineer supporting our long-term project in Washington, DC.

Position Description

The Senior Mechanical Engineer will have essential multi-discipline team representation and be self-motivated, well organized, and customer focused. This position will be working with our Federal group as an owner’s representative. The Senior Mechanical engineer will act as a consultant in the establishment of MEP design standards and criteria for construction projects. Provide expert mechanical engineering support based on these requirements:

  • Perform and interpret cooling load calculations.

  • Read ductwork layouts.

  • Understand ducted and plenum return air systems, including Z-ducts and U-ducts in the design.

  • Understand different mechanical systems. Review the advantages and disadvantages of each system.    

  • Review the mechanical system layout in the specialized room such as the data closet and the communications room. 
  • Ensure compliance with the client’s Construction Standards.    

  • Understand watts per square foot ratio for various rooms within the client’s programs.

  • Review drawings and ensure compliance with the POR, Campus Design Guides and Construction Standards, as well as with local codes.   

  • Write and review sequence of operations for various HVAC systems.  

  • Review various 24/7 mechanical systems and determine which system complies with the client’s requirements.   

  • Participate in commissioning of mechanical systems at the end of each project. 

  • Calculate life-cycle analysis of various HVAC systems. 

  • Work with team to develop cost estimates for various HVAC systems. 

  • Write scope of work for HVAC systems. 

  • Review air and water balance reports (TAB).  

  • Perform construction administration duties, such as reviewing RFIs, field reports, and submittals.    

  • Act as a consultant in the establishment of design standards and criteria for construction projects. Provide expert mechanical engineering comments based on these requirements. 

  • Participate in quality control and quality assurance during construction.  

  • Assist in the development of reports, studies and presentations.

  • Collaborate and assist in resolving critical and possibly controversial issues with a multi-disciplined team of architects, engineers and federal agency clients.

  • Exhibit resiliency if shifting priorities require reprioritization of workload.
